#78212f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78212f is composed of 47.1% red, 12.9%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.5% magenta, 60.8%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 350.3 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 30%. #78212f color hex could be obtained by blending #f0425e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#78212f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0305 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#78212f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4a4b is the less saturated color, while #95041b is the most saturated one.
